What Is a Car Locksmith?
A car locksmith, likewise referred to as an automotive locksmith, is a customized expert trained to handle all types of issues associated with vehicle locks and keys. These experts can help with a series of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mith professionals are equipped with the tools and knowledge to deal with modern-day car security systems, including those with sophisticated innovation like keyless entry and anti-theft devices.

Q: How much does a car locksmith usually cost?A: The cost of a car locksmith service can differ based upon the specific job, the make and design of your car, and the location. Generally, opening a car can range from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a new key can cost in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More complex tasks like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more costly.

Q: Can a car locksmith make a new key without the original?A: Yes, a professional car locksmith can make a new key even if you don't have the initial. Nevertheless, this process may require additional time and tools, and it can be more expensive than replicating an existing key.

Q: Are car locksmiths legal?A: Yes, car locksmiths are legal, but they should be accredited and bonded in the majority of states. They are also needed to verify the identity of the vehicle owner to avoid theft or unauthorized gain access to.

Q: How long does it take for a car locksmith to get here?A: The response time can vary. In metropolitan areas, it may take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ote places, the wait time can be longer. Lots of locksmith professionals use 24/7 emergency situation services.
